How do I choose the right 3PL provider in GA?
Consider factors like location proximity to your customers, industry expertise, technology capabilities, scalability, pricing structure, and service level agreements. Request references from similar businesses and evaluate their track record in GA.
What are typical 3PL contract terms in GA?
Most 3PL contracts in GA range from 1-3 years with monthly billing. Look for flexibility in space and service adjustments, clear SLAs, and transparent pricing including all fees and surcharges.
